Euleilah, Queensland
Euleilah is a rural locality in the Gladstone Region, Queensland, Australia. In the, Euleilah had a population of 202 people.
Geography
The locality is bounded to the north, north-east, and east by Euleilah Creek, which becomes a tributary of Baffle Creek on the eastern boundary of the locality, which then flows into the Coral Sea.The predominant land use is grazing on native vegetation.
